Defederico, currently playing for Brazil’s Corinthians, expressed his desire to leave for River and be reunited with Coach Angel Cappa. The striker’s skill and talent gave Coach Cappa a tremendous run at the tournament title when they were together in club Huracan.
“It looks a little difficult, but it can happen” stated Matias Defederico. He is aware that Corinthians will not want to let him go so easily. However, he dreams of returning to Argentina and playing for River. “The truth is that I want to play in River. I talked to Angel (Cappa) and Fatiga in hopes of returning to Argentina and improving my form,” said Defederico.
Daniel Passarella has recognized that a new attempt to acquire the player will be made in the upcoming hours, and Defederico confirmed that the intention is for Corinthians to assess the proposal on the conditions of a “one-year loan with an option to buy.” What convincing arguments does the attacker have to convince Corinthians? “Before being in the bench like I am now, maybe it would benefit them for me to be in a big club like River. Therefore, I can have my rhythm back, and a bit of prestige,” stated Defederico to Fox Sports.
